zoukankan      html  css  js  c++  java
  • (转)关于数据类型转换的有趣问题

    看几个例子:
        short a =0xa400;
        
    long nShift = 2;
        
    if(a <<nShift <0)
            nShift 
    = 0;
    上面的程序中,nShift等于多少?
        short a =0xa400;
        
    long nShift = 2;
        
    long b = a<<nShift;

    上面程序的b最后值是多少?
        short a =0xa400;
        
    long nShift = 2;
        short c 
    = a<<nShift;
    上面程序中的c是什么值?
        short a =0xa400;
        
    long nShift = 2;
        b 
    = a&0x80000000;
        
    if(b>0)
            nShift 
    = 1;
    上面程序中nShift的值是多少?
  • 相关阅读:
    Java
    Spring
    Q&A
    Q&A
    Q&A
    Spring
    Elasticsearch部署及基本概念
    rust(二) 变量及类型
    rust(一) 一些命令
    vim笔记
  • 原文地址:https://www.cnblogs.com/lancidie/p/1833960.html
Copyright © 2011-2022 走看看